What taking part in a multiple sclerosis, secondary progressive study involves
A screening visit first
Before anything else, the study team checks whether you fit — usually a visit with some tests. You can stop at any point, and screening is typically free.
Care at a nearby site
Study visits happen at a clinic or hospital taking part. Many studies cover the cost of the study treatment and related visits, and some reimburse travel.
You stay in control
Taking part is voluntary and you can leave a study at any time, for any reason, without affecting your regular care.
